Costian, Daniela (1965–)
Australian discus thrower. Born April 30, 1965, in Queensland, Australia.
At Barcelona Olympics, won a bronze medal in discus throw (1992); placed 1st in discus in Commonwealth Games (1994); won 7 national titles in discus and 3 in shot put.
